Old English[edit]

Etymology[edit]

From heah (high, tall) and helm (protection, defense). Variant of Heahelm.

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/ˈxæ͜ɑxˌxelm/, [ˈhæ͜ɑxˌheɫm]

Proper noun[edit]

Heahhelm m

  1. a male given name
